Torrential downpour battered the federal capital on Monday, triggering a flash flood in a stormwater drain in the Saidpur area. The surge led to the collapse of a wall under construction as part of a development project, causing significant damage to nearby homes.

Sportschosun on MSNLim Young-woong Donates KRW 200 Million to recover from torrential rain under the name of Hero's GenerationSinger Lim Young-woong showed his appearance as an icon of good deeds. The Community Chest of Korea (Chairman Kim Byung-joon) announced on the 20th that Lim Young-woong and his agency Fish Music donated 200 million won to help victims and communities affected by torrential rain.
